找回密码
 注册
查看: 22|回复: 1

SystemError: <built-in function compile> returned NULL without setting an

[复制链接]

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
发表于 2024-7-26 01:00:01 | 显示全部楼层 |阅读模式
SystemError: <built-in function compile> returned NULL without setting an exception make[1]: *** [Py
$ H$ E9 [, ]; |4 X$ c" z& ]* p, J, a. _$ w
) V2 R' ?" o$ y
./configure --prefix=/usr/local/python312 --enable-optimizations
5 ^7 m4 \5 f/ f7 u/ ~6 e7 C8 i3 L+ y- Y2 U: }0 }7 y4 `2 }; m9 K
make && make install : y" \( u8 H( b- t; D, P0 V2 ~
SystemError: <built-in function compile> returned NULL without setting an exception make[1]: *** [Py
9 }& A& P0 J- z- }( r$ G. Z$ ^) g) K3 v* j7 I4 }- o! L
make clean 3 `" \: M, |" ?( a4 F/ J6 ~

' t1 `2 G& H: n7 b' |: o# Y9 J- R
需要重新啊进行命令
3 M9 V6 g# Y3 P( V* {  a1 Y
8 F4 j4 V0 J+ ~4 |! P9 H& e7 ^make && make install
. `+ @; z4 v1 p+ E6 l# ]9 c' C3 Z2 t4 [* C* I
但是在上述代码执行 之前,要先进行如下操作
* S3 G& R2 f$ m$ D$ z' W
7 B& V- w3 \" k) p; ?9 I# Wmake clean
* f" f' N# ~  u, d$ K2 g' Fmake clean这一行代码的作用是:, r  u/ D, I, Q$ L
“清除上次的make命令所产生的object文件(后缀为“.o”的文件)及可执行文件”
$ b; ?0 \5 U' S  _+ t$ H
6 p+ |4 N5 ]6 y9 M+ ~; a( ]$ l1 Y然后在进行
7 n& e& N" B$ I; E1 P, q- A& ^- q8 R+ L4 S
make && make install
! F/ o, G) V$ T5 Y: [0 b" U# S: N这样做,上述的错误就可以消除。: U* I6 `8 V, R
. k, u( ~  D! o' e

$ d) s2 e- G' |" {/ p/ D    ./configure --prefix=/usr/local/python312" e7 o+ g( t/ W- y
./configure --prefix=/usr/local/python312 --enable-optimizations
, U( Q- v% |: J0 ~( A  make 5 m2 o+ `) ~& L3 k% F
make install
* l! t- n! O& O" `" I7 Q& O" A3 _3 s/ ?8 V, h0 A2 X

! y! G2 o% p+ d0 j! d

1

主题

0

回帖

12

积分

管理员

积分
12
QQ
 楼主| 发表于 2024-7-26 01:00:02 | 显示全部楼层
您需要登录后才可以回帖 登录 | 注册

本版积分规则

返回首页|Archiver|手机版|小黑屋|易陆发现技术论坛 ( 蜀ICP备2026014127号-1 )

GMT+8, 2026-6-12 00:47 , Processed in 0.025108 second(s), 22 queries .

Powered by Discuz! X5.0

© 2001-2026 Discuz! Team.

快速回复 返回顶部 返回列表